John Edrington wrote:
>> Can I ask what you do to register devices like Xbox, Play
>> Station, etc.?
>
> We don't officially support any client that can't
> authenticate via the web based interface, as we don't have
> the resources to be manually adding devices, especially since
> they are becoming more and more common.
>
> The "unofficial" workaround our helpdesk gives out to those
> who ask is to use some sort of internet connection sharing
> (most use the default 2 nic cards & a windows box) that
> supports the required login method. They logon to the network
> using their windows box and hook their Xbox into a second
> network card on the windows box.
>
> There are certainly disadvantages to promoting this method to
> the student body (like what if a student gets the bright idea
> to hook up an unauthorized wireless access point to their box
> that is doing the internet connection sharing) but at this
> point it is the only way a student can use Xbox live or ps2
> over our network.

We have added exclusions to our default role to allow Xboxs,
Playstations and Gamecubes to work. Since getting our roles setup
correctly students can just connect the XBox and it works.
We have taken a somewhat lax approach to the rules by opening all those
ports. However the main goal of us installing CCA is to make sure
students have updates and anti-virus.
The Ports I have open are as follows:
Allow UDP *:* *:53
Allow UDP *:* *:88
Allow UDP *:* *:3074
Allow TCP *:* *:3074
Allow TCP *:* *:4000
Allow UDP *:* *:10070
Allow TCP *:* *:10070
Allow TCP *:* *:10071
Allow TCP *:* *:10072
Allow TCP *:* *:10073
Allow TCP *:* *:10074
Allow TCP *:* *:10075
Allow TCP *:* *:10076
Allow TCP *:* *:10077
Allow TCP *:* *:10078
Allow TCP *:* *:10079
Allow TCP *:* *:10080
All of these ports were taken from the Perfigo support site. If anyone
